    Au revoir France, ciao Italy!

    May 12, 2023 in France ⋅ ☀️ 16 °C

    Our departure from Bastia was completely different from our arrival: we undid all the lines and drove out! No fuss, no bother, no wind! 😀 We set off for Elba in the sunshine with a little wind so set the sails but kept the motor on. Close to 2 hours later, we could see the mountains on Elba and Bob removed the French flag and raised the Italian courtesy flag. As we cruised along the north side of Elba, the wind switched and brought with it a spectacular lightning and thunder storm 🌩⛈. We anchored in a calm bay protected from the north wind...until it switched to west with stronger winds and waves! So, we lifted the anchors and decided to go around the corner to Portoferraio where we could either anchor or go into a marina, weather depending. It was pouring with rain, wind and waves, and lightning and thunder above us but as we got closer to Portoferraio, the sun appeared, the bay was calm, so we anchored amongst other sailboats. It stopped raining but there was still flashes of lightning all evening and into the night. We did 2, in the dark, "anchor dances" where we lift the anchor and reset it because it's dragging, and finally got a good hold. We had our GPS coordinates so checked that they hadn't changed over time. Bob was sleeping 😴 soundly as I did a final check and fell asleep to the gentle rocking and quiet.Read more
